What is the difference between prediction and inference in reading?

Inference is reading all of the clues and making your best guess. Inference is similar to prediction but they are not the same. When inferring, you are using all clues to draw conclusions about what is being read. Prediction is an educated guess as to what will happen.

What’s the difference between inference observation and prediction?

Observations lead to inferences. An inference is an educated guess or reasonable conclusion drawn from the observation. It is a possible explanation for the observation. A scientific prediction is an educated guess about a future event.

What is the difference between inference and prediction in machine learning?

Machine learning prediction and inference are two different aspects of machine learning. Prediction is the ability to accurately predict a response variable while inference deals with understanding the relationship between predictor variables and response variables.

What is the difference between inference and analysis?

Analysis is the process of methodically breaking something down to gain a better understanding of it. Making an inference means coming to a conclusion based on evidence and reasoning (in some cases, “reading between the lines”).

What is the difference between an inference and a hypothesis?

INFERENCE: Using background knowledge to make a guess about something you have observed. HYPOTHESIS: (Similar to a prediction) Using research and background knowledge to make a guess about something that has NOT yet happened.
